What are the different types of MBA courses?

What is MBA?

MBA (Masters of Business Administration) is a postgraduate degree that is awarded to a student who has acquired business knowledge. It is perfect for someone who wants to make a career in the business world. This degree option is available for those students who have completed their bachelor’s and wish to pursue masters or higher studies. MBA programs study the theory and application of business and management principles to real-world business processes and operations.

 

Following are the types of MBA:-

 

1. Full time 2 year MBA:- This program is a full-time four-semester course spread over two years. This is the most commonly studied program by students which includes various activities related to challenges involved in day-to-day business affairs.

 

2. Full time 1 year MBA:- This program is of 11- 15 months duration. Universities have some strict work and academic requirements to complete this degree in a short time frame.

 

3. Part-time MBA:- Part-time program often consists of evening classes, where you can decide how many classes you want to attend each semester. Most students complete this program in 4 to 5 years.

 

4. Online MBA:- Online MBA program provides flexible hours and costs spread over a longer period. In this program, you can schedule classes at your own pace within your personal and professional commitments. Online MBA course format includes live web conferences in virtual classrooms, recorded lectures that will suit your time constraints.

 

5. Executive MBA:- This program is designed for working professionals who are willing to enter the leadership market in the business world. The program takes place mostly on Fridays and Saturdays or on alternate weekends. The course completion takes place in two years or less.

 

6. Global MBA:- This program is recommended for those experienced professionals who want to gain a global perspective of business studies and leadership and the students with some professional experience who want to pursue an MBA from an international university to build their network amongst a global student body.

 

The major difference in all the above types of MBA is the time required in the completion of each program.
